CXEC300: COURSE SPECIFIC INFORMATION
Programming with C# and the .NET Framework
 42 hours
 CXEC300
 See Below

Please scroll down to the bottom of the page for the course tuition and schedule

This 42 hour non-credit course provides a detailed overview of the C# language, its syntax, and its implementation of object-oriented concepts. It also introduces the .NET Framework, which is a Microsoft platform for building all types of applications from high-performance Web sites to rich Windows clients. Learners use .NET to build simple Windows applications, read and write files, interact with relational databases, parse and update XML files, and filter data using LINQ. It is strongly recommended that students have previous experience with an object-oriented programming language, such as C++, Java, or Visual Basic, prior to taking this course.

This course uses Visual Studio 2010 and .NET Framework 4.0.
